## Authentication

Retries against the Paydrift charge endpoint need an idempotency key per attempt — reuse the same one and you'll get the cached result, which is exactly what we want for flaky networks. Generate them client-side, any UUID works. The retry worker itself authenticates to the internal Paydrift gateway using the service key directly below.

gateway credential: vxb3-o9a

Runbook Section 7 — Inter-Office Contract Transfer

Signed originals travel from the Brindlemoor office to the Haverlane receiving site in a sealed document wallet. Receiving staff must verify the seal is intact, match the manifest count, and countersign the transfer log before the courier departs. Any broken seal halts the hand-over and triggers an incident note. The courier must then be told the following instruction:

drop instructions, hahip-badug: the quenox ralath courier leaves the kaseth fraiel rusiel tameth belys istdor ralion giliel ledger at gate 7830 under passcode 165413

// SPROUTLINE_MAX_DEFER_CYCLES controls how many watering windows the
// Sproutline scheduler may skip before forcing a run. Plugin authors
// overriding moisture heuristics must respect this ceiling, since soil
// probes on older Verdana Hub units drift after long idle periods.
// When filing compatibility reports, include the token that appears
// directly below this comment.

pipeline stamp: htk31_3c6b63a1fd55b8745625d3b6ce9c5fc